// <functional>
// reference_wrapper
// template <class... ArgTypes>
// requires Callable<T, ArgTypes&&...>
// Callable<T, ArgTypes&&...>::result_type
// operator()(ArgTypes&&... args) const;
#include <functional>
#include <cassert>
// member data pointer: cv qualifiers should transfer from argument to return type
struct A_int_1
{
A_int_1() : data_(5) {}
int data_;
};
void
test_int_1()
{
// member data pointer
{
int A_int_1::*fp = &A_int_1::data_;
std::reference_wrapper<int A_int_1::*> r1(fp);
A_int_1 a;
assert(r1(a) == 5);
r1(a) = 6;
assert(r1(a) == 6);
const A_int_1* ap = &a;
assert(r1(ap) == 6);
r1(ap) = 7;
assert(r1(ap) == 7);
}
}
int main()
{
test_int_1();
}
